My first attempt at a sourdough short pastry.

The method I used included a 48 hrs. slow cold ferment. The 1/2 lard 1/2 butter crust was rolled out very cold and I used a frozen blackberry filling. The pastry seemed to melt into a very tender and flaky crust.
